Full Description

Show more
Performs ongoing weekly monitoring, issue remediation, and operational reporting for prime contractors on MPC server backup projects. Monitors backup operations, remediates failed jobs, provides restore support based on priority, and generates monthly reports. Must adhere to MPC mandatory notification requirements. Delivers monthly operational reports and remediated backup jobs.

Datacenter Relocation and Decommission
Solicitation # 75N98026Q01006
Solicitation 75N98026Q01006 is a request for quotation for a firm fixed-price purchase order to relocate information technology infrastructure from the Alternate Processing Facility in Ashburn, Virginia, to NIH Building 33 in Bethesda, Maryland, and a second tape library location in Rockville, Maryland. The scope of work includes the physical decommissioning of the Ashburn facility, which involves relocating approximately two equipment racks, ESXi hardware, and storage arrays containing 135 TB of data, as well as the removal and palletizing of 42 equipment racks and a SpectralLogic TFinity tape library. Additional requirements include replacing 60 damaged raised floor tiles and performing static-safe cleaning using HEPA vacuum equipment. The project is anticipated to take approximately 7 to 10 business days to complete. This acquisition is conducted under RFO Part 12 for commercial services and is open to full and open competition, with a NAICS code of 541513 and a small business size standard of 37 million dollars. The government will use a best value tradeoff process for award, evaluating offerors based on technical approach, management approach, corporate experience, and personnel qualifications, with price and past performance also considered. Key personnel requirements include a Project Manager, a Licensed Electrician, and leads for both IT equipment relocation and fiber/low-voltage infrastructure. All quotes must be submitted electronically to Rob Bailey by September 11, 2026, at 4:00 PM EST, and must include the vendor's Unique Entity Identifier and business size certification.
